Zimbabwe: Security officials defy High Court order allowing journalists to cover summit

'Security details and secretariat personnel at the ongoing Common Market for Eastern and Southern Africa (COMESA) Heads of State and Government summit in Victoria Falls barred four freelance journalists from covering the event despite a High Court order granting them permission to do so without producing accreditation cards issued by the defunct Media and Information Commission (MIC). The four journalists, Stanley Gama, Valentine Maponga, Stanley Kwenda and Jealous Mawarire, arrived in the resort town on 7 June 2009 to cover the event but were turned away by security at the summit venue. Security officers insisted that the journalists, despite the production of the High Court order, could not cover the event as they were not on the Ministry of Media, Information and Publicity's list of journalists accredited to cover the summit.'
